


How to Programmatically Create WooCommerce Product Variations with New Attribute Values?
Create a WooCommerce Product Variation with New Attribute Values
When creating variable products in WooCommerce, you may want to add new attribute values to the product's variations. Here's a step-by-step guide on how to accomplish this programmatically:
1. Define the Product Variation Data:
Create an array containing the variation data, including attribute values, SKU, prices, and stock quantity. An example is provided below:
$variation_data = [ 'attributes' => [ 'size' => 'M', 'color' => 'Blue' ], 'sku' => 'my-product-variation', 'regular_price' => 19.99, 'stock_qty' => 10 ];
2. Get the Variable Product Object:
Obtain the object of the variable product you want to add variations to:
$product = wc_get_product($product_id); // Replace $product_id with the actual product ID
3. Create the Variation Post:
Configure the post data for the new product variation:
$variation_post = [ 'post_title' => $product->get_title() . ' Variation', // Set the variation title 'post_name' => 'product-' . $product_id . '-variation', 'post_status' => 'publish', 'post_parent' => $product_id, 'post_type' => 'product_variation', 'guid' => $product->get_permalink() ];
4. Insert the Variation Post:
Create the new product variation:
$variation_id = wp_insert_post($variation_post);
5. Set the Attribute Data:
Iterate through the variation attributes and set them in the product variation:
foreach ($variation_data['attributes'] as $attribute => $term_name) { $taxonomy = 'pa_' . $attribute; update_post_meta($variation_id, 'attribute_' . $taxonomy, $term_name); }
6. Set Other Data:
Set the remaining variation data like SKU, prices, and stock quantity:
$variation = new WC_Product_Variation($variation_id); // Get the variation object if (!empty($variation_data['sku'])) { $variation->set_sku($variation_data['sku']); } $variation->set_price($variation_data['regular_price']); if (!empty($variation_data['stock_qty'])) { $variation->set_stock_quantity($variation_data['stock_qty']); } $variation->save(); // Save the variation
By following these steps, you can programmatically create product variations with new attribute values in WooCommerce.

The PHP Client URL (cURL) extension is a powerful tool for developers, enabling seamless interaction with remote servers and REST APIs. By leveraging libcurl, a well-respected multi-protocol file transfer library, PHP cURL facilitates efficient execution of various network protocols, including HTTP, HTTPS, and FTP. This extension offers granular control over HTTP requests, supports multiple concurrent operations, and provides built-in security features.
